CREATING A SAFETY CULTURE.
• Maintaining safety culture: encourages people to speak up, raise concerns about quality
care, near misses, patient problems.
• Means organisation can last longer- low staff turnover, low patient/family complaints of
care, less stress staff. Happier staff=happier patients.
• If no safety culture, nobody speaks up.
• Similar to bullying- no happy culture means people are afraid to speak up about problems.
IMPORTANCE OF COMMUNICATION IN HEALTHCARE.
• Listen to pt, they are telling you the diagnosis.
• Ensures: pt trusting relationships, positive relationships w other Drs, is pt satisfied with
diagnosis and treatment process?
• Reduces healthcare cost, reduces patient/family complaints, reduces staff turnover by
promoting positive workplace.
• Barriers: healthcare expenditure, high pt numbers (good treatment process for Dr, may
seem rushed for pt), lack time for Dr/nurses to communicate effectively with pt.
